[发明专利]一种自连接多边形区域求差的方法、装置及设备在审
申请号: | 202210103040.3 | 申请日: | 2022-01-27 |
公开(公告)号: | CN114972139A | 公开(公告)日: | 2022-08-30 |
发明(设计)人: | 曾杰 | 申请(专利权)人: | 曾杰 |
主分类号: | G06T5/50 | 分类号: | G06T5/50;G06T7/187;G06F17/18;G06F17/12 |
代理公司: | 成都顶峰专利事务所(普通合伙) 51224 | 代理人: | 陈秋霞 |
地址: | 410000 湖南*** | 国省代码: | 湖南;43 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 连接 多边形 区域 方法 装置 设备 | ||
1.一种自连接多边形区域求差的方法,其特征在于,包括:
获取需要扫描的区域,得到主区域;
通过航天器进行多次区域扫描,得到若干子区域,将子区域合并为自连接多边形区域,得到初始副区域;
判断主区域是否完全被初始副区域包含,若是,则不需要求差,结束流程,否则进入去除无效覆盖区域的步骤;
去除初始副区域中的无效覆盖区域,得到有效副区域;
获取有效副区域与主区域之间的差集,得到未扫描的区域,完成求差流程。
2.根据权利要求1所述的自连接多边形区域求差的方法,其特征在于,所述判断主区域是否完全被初始副区域包含,包括:
判断主区域与初始副区域之间是否不存在交点,若是,则进入顶点判断步骤,否则主区域不被初始副区域完全包含;
判断主区域的顶点是否全部位于初始副区域内,若是,则主区域被初始副区域完全包含,否则主区域不被初始副区域完全包含。
3.根据权利要求1所述的自连接多边形区域求差的方法,其特征在于,所述去除初始副区域中的无效覆盖区域,得到有效副区域,包括:
获取初始副区域中各边之间的交点坐标,得到第一交点集;
获取初始副区域中的顶点坐标,得到第一顶点集;
根据第一交点集和第一顶点集,获取有效副区域。
4.根据权利要求3所述的自连接多边形区域求差的方法,其特征在于,所述获取初始副区域中各边之间的交点坐标,得到第一交点集,包括:
获取初始副区域中的所有线段,得到若干线段;
选取任意一条线段,遍历除选取线段的其他线段,判断该选取线段是否与其他线段存在交点,若是,则记录该交点坐标,否则不进行记录;
遍历所有所述线段,获取所有交点坐标,得到第一交点集。
5.根据权利要求4所述的自连接多边形区域求差的方法,其特征在于,所述判断该选取线段是否与其他线段存在交点,包括:
在选取线段中任意选取两个不重合的第一坐标点,并根据选取的第一坐标点,获取第一直线;
在其他线段中选取任意选取两个不重合的第二坐标点,并根据选取的第二坐标点,获取第二直线;
获取第一直线与第二直线之间的交点,判断该交点是否位于选取线段和其他线段上,若是,则该选取线段与其他线段存在交点,否则该选取线段与其他线段不存在交点。
6.根据权利要求3所述的自连接多边形区域求差的方法,其特征在于,所述根据第一交点集和第一顶点集,获取有效副区域,包括:
A1、从第一交点集或第一顶点集中任意选取一个点,并以选取的点为起始点,向第一目标点移动,所述第一目标点表示与起始点相连的顶点或交点;
B1、移动至所述第一目标点时,获取与所述第一目标点连接的至少一个其他点,所述其他点为交点或顶点;
C1、在所述至少一个其他点中,筛选出符合闭合区域连接规则的其他点,作为新的第一目标点;
D1、重复上述步骤B1和步骤C1,直至移动到所述起始点后,得到有效的独立多边形区域;
E1、在步骤A1-步骤D1中,将已经使用的交点标记为已使用交点;
F1、判断第一交点集中是否存在未使用交点,若是,则重复步骤B1至F1,否则获取包含多个有效的独立多边形区域的有效副区域。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于曾杰,未经曾杰许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202210103040.3/1.html,转载请声明来源钻瓜专利网。